Let’s Celebrate Innovation And Not Theories 

Posted on September 4, 2023
ULOKA CHIBUIKE 
 
 
I’m not sure why we’re celebrating JAMB and WAEC Students, who scored above the cutoff for entrance to our higher institutions when thousands of first-class graduates are still out on the streets and unproductive.
I believe we should celebrate breakthroughs and discoveries that solve a plethora of human problems rather than the current jamboree that exposes our lack of ideas and exploits.
With the WAEC and JAMB garbage, we only celebrate children who memorize their classwork and not those who go outside the box to solve human problems with their exceptional abilities. The world today is about innovation not theories.
